Hey, handing over Shrinkwrangle, our batch resize CLI. It's mostly stable — the only gremlin is the WebP path on the Foxmere build agents, which Tam patched last sprint. Docs live in the Opalforge wiki. If you ever need to rebuild the worker pool from scratch, start the daemon with the settings listed below.

service settings:
ralael:
  pin: 7453
  tenant: zorath
  seal: seal_087806e4
  metrics_host: metrics.ralael.paliqworks.example
  standby_team: fraath
  escalation: praok-istiel
  nonce: 10e083

Context: Ardenfell line margins slipped three points over two quarters. Drivers: input steel costs, aggressive discounting at the Westmoor branch, and a stale price book. Proposal: uplift list prices four percent, tighten discount authority to regional level, sunset the two lowest-margin SKUs. Risk: volume loss at Halverton accounts, estimated under two percent. Decision requested at Thursday's review. Modelling assumptions are in the appendix pack. The commercial reasoning leadership wants kept close is noted directly below.

board note of tajop-yajof: The finance team signed off on a budget of $77.6 million for Project Pramir.

To: Executive Team
Subject: Loyalty overhaul — finance view

Team,

The Meridian Points programme will be replaced by the tiered Compass scheme in Q2. Accrual liability drops an estimated 18%; redemption costs shift to partner-funded rewards. Finance needs revised provisioning from each region by month-end. Vetta will circulate the new accounting treatment. No external communication until the board confirms. The underlying plan is noted below.

— Orin

confidential, kahog-bawif: The northern region missed its Pramir quota by 20.0 percent last quarter. Casaxek Freight plans to lower the Fraion list price by 41.5 percent in December. The finance team signed off on a budget of $236.4 million for Project Druius. The renewal with Fenysix Partners closes at $91.3 million a year, 2.1 percent below the last contract.

**Ticket: tailgrep config drift between release channels**

Hey Marisol — heads up before Thursday's cut. The tailgrep CLI on the beta channel is pointing at the old Lanternfish log broker, while stable already moved to the new one. Anyone tailing prod logs from beta gets stale streams. We should pin both channels before release. For reference, stable currently ships with these settings:

service settings:
[istax]
port = 9090
team = sormir
host = istax.ferradyn.corp
region = central-2
access_code = ac_447e33
timeout_ms = 250